- SEER rating
- SEER (Seasonal Energy Efficiency Ratio) tells you how efficiently an air conditioner or heat pump cools your Cambridge home over an entire season. A higher SEER—say 16 vs. 13—means lower electric bills and a gentler footprint on Cambridge’s grid. Check your outdoor unit’s yellow EnergyGuide sticker or manual; if it’s below 14, it’s time to budget for an upgrade.
- AFUE
- AFUE (Annual Fuel Utilization Efficiency) measures how well your furnace turns gas or oil into heat. A 90 AFUE furnace wastes only 10% of its fuel as exhaust; anything under 80 AFUE is basically burning cash in your Cambridge winter. - Heat pump
- A heat pump is a two-way HVAC Swiss Army knife: it pulls heat from the chilly Cambridge air in winter and dumps indoor heat outside in summer. Modern cold-climate models still work below 0°F, making them perfect for Cambridge’s freeze-thaw swings. Pair it with duct cleaning to keep airflow strong and your bills predictable year-round.
- Air handler
- The air handler is the indoor “lungs” of your HVAC system—it forces conditioned air through your ductwork and past the evaporator coil. - Condenser
- The condenser is the outdoor metal box that dumps heat from your AC or heat pump into Cambridge’s summer air. - Evaporator coil
- The evaporator coil lives inside your air handler and absorbs heat from indoor air, turning refrigerant into cool vapor. - Refrigerant
- Refrigerant is the lifeblood of your AC or heat pump, absorbing and releasing heat as it cycles between gas and liquid. Low refrigerant in Cambridge’s humid summers forces your system to overwork, short-cycling and driving up bills. If your coils ice up or cooling cuts out, a licensed pro should check for leaks—not just “top it off.”
- BTU
- BTU (British Thermal Unit) measures how much heat your furnace or AC can remove or add in one hour. A typical Cambridge single-family home needs 30,000–60,000 BTUs depending on insulation and square footage. Oversized units short-cycle and waste energy; undersized ones can’t keep up during a January cold snap—we size systems right.
- Ductwork
- Ductwork is the network of metal, flex, or fiberboard tubes that carry conditioned air from your HVAC to every room in your Cambridge home. - Zoning
- Zoning splits your Cambridge home into temperature-controlled areas using motorized dampers and separate thermostats. - MERV rating
- MERV (Minimum Efficiency Reporting Value) rates how well an air filter traps particles: MERV 8 stops dust mites, MERV 13 catches viruses. Cambridge’s pollen and construction dust demand at least MERV 11 in central systems; anything higher can choke airflow. Change filters every 60–90 days or your ducts will do the dirty work for you.
- Load calculation (Manual J)
- Manual J is the gold-standard formula HVAC pros use to size heating and cooling systems for Cambridge homes. It accounts for square footage, insulation, window orientation, and even whether you park cars in a garage. Skip it and you risk an oversized unit that cycles on/off constantly—wasting money and wearing out fast.

- Short cycling
- Short cycling is when your furnace or AC turns on and off too frequently—often less than 10 minutes per cycle. In Cambridge, this usually means a dirty filter, low refrigerant, or an oversized unit fighting itself. - Static pressure
- Static pressure is the resistance air faces as it moves through your ductwork and filters. High static pressure—common in Cambridge homes with crimped flex ducts or clogged filters—starves your system of airflow, forcing it to work harder and raising utility costs. Is it worth paying extra for a MERV 13 filter in my Cambridge home if my current filter is MERV 8?
Only if your HVAC can handle it. MERV 13 traps finer particles but restricts airflow in older Cambridge systems, causing short cycling and higher bills. Upgrade filters gradually—MERV 11 is the sweet spot for most homes—and pair it with regular coil cleaning to keep the system breathing.
